¾î¸Ó´Ï orm.

MALLE ORM PROJECT´Â SQL ±¸¹®À» ¼û±â°í Áö´ÉÇü Ŭ·¡½º ¹× ¸Þ¼Òµå ¼¼Æ®¸¦ Á¦°øÇÏ´Â Python ¸ðµâÀÔ´Ï´Ù.
Áö±Ý ´Ù¿î·Îµå

¾î¸Ó´Ï orm. ¼øÀ§ ¹× ¿ä¾à

±¤°í

  • Rating:
  • ƯÇã:
  • BSD License
  • °¡°Ý:
  • FREE
  • °Ô½ÃÀÚ À̸§:
  • Federico Tomassini
  • °Ô½ÃÀÚ À¥»çÀÌÆ®:
  • http://www.dbmother.org/

¾î¸Ó´Ï orm. ű×


¾î¸Ó´Ï orm. ¼³¸í

Mother Orm Project´Â SQL ±¸¹®À» ¼û±â°í Áö´ÉÇü Ŭ·¡½º ¹× ¸Þ¼Òµå¸¦ Á¦°øÇÏ´Â Python ¸ðµâÀÔ´Ï´Ù. `intelligent` ÇÔ²² ¿ì¸®´Â ÀÚ±â ÀûÀÀ·ÂÀÇ ´É·ÂÀ» ÀǹÌÇÕ´Ï´Ù. ´Ù¾çÇÑ »óȲÀ» ÀÌÇØÇÕ´Ï´Ù. ±âŸ´Â °­·ÂÇÑ ³»¼ºÀ» °¡Áø °´Ã¼ °ü°èÇü ¸ÅÆÛ·Î °£ÁÖ µÉ ¼ö ÀÖ½À´Ï´Ù. »ç½Ç, ±¸¼º ÆÄÀÏ, Å×À̺í, ÇÊµå ¹× Å° ¼±¾ðÀº ÇÊ¿äÇÏÁö ¾ÊÀ¸¹Ç·Î, PostgreSQL°ú ÇÔ²² µ¥ÀÌÅͺ£À̽º ±¸Á¶¸¦ ¾Ë°í ÀÖÀ¸¸ç, Áö±ÝÀºÀÌ µ¥ÀÌÅͺ£À̽º ¸¸ Áö¿øµË´Ï´Ù. »ç½Ç, ¾î¸Ó´ÏÀÇ ³»¼ºÀû ¼º°ÝÀº Æ÷½ºÆ® ±×·¹½º¸¦ ±â¹ÝÀ¸·ÎÇÕ´Ï´Ù. ¸ÞŸ Äõ¸®. µ¥ÀÌÅͺ£À̽º ÀÎÅÍÆäÀ̽º´Â ¸Å¿ì ÁÁÀº psycopg moduleÀ» ÅëÇØ °³¹ßµÇ¾ú½À´Ï´Ù. ±âŸ´Â BSD ¶óÀ̼¾½º·Î Ãâ½ÃµÇ¸ç ÇÁ·Î´ö¼Ç ȯ°æ¿¡¼­ aleayÀÔ´Ï´Ù. »õ·Î¿î ormÀº »õ·Î¿î ormÀ» »ç¿ëÇմϱî? ±×ÀÇ Ã¶ÇÐÀº Áö´ÉÇü ORMÀ» °³¹ßÇÏ°í ½Í½À´Ï´Ù. ¾î¸Ó´Ï´Â ¿Ü·¡ Å°, °ü°è ¹× ¾î¸°À̸¦ ÀÚµ¿À¸·Î ÀÚµ¿À¸·Î ó¸® ÇÒ ¼öÀÖ¾î µ¥ÀÌÅͺ£À̽º ±¸Á¶¸¦ ÀÌÇØÇÕ´Ï´Ù. ¸ðµ¨, XML ¶Ç´Â ±¸¼º ÆÄÀÏÀ» ÀÛ¼ºÇÏ°í ½ÍÁö ¾Ê½À´Ï´Ù. Mothermapper µµ±¸´Â ¸ðµç ÀÛ¾÷À» ¼öÇàÇÕ´Ï´Ù. ORMÀº °¡º±°í ºü¸£°í °£´ÜÇÕ´Ï´Ù .Extensions : ºôµù Ç÷¯±×ÀÎÀº ½±°í ºü¸£°ÔÇؾßÇÕ´Ï´Ù. ¿ì¸®´Â È®½ÇÇÑ Orm, »§ Á¦Á¶¾÷ü,ÇÏÁö¸¸ ¹«·á ¹× °­·ÂÇÑ ÇÁ·¹ÀÓ ¿öÅ© : ¾î¸Ó´Ï¿Í ÇÔ²² ½ºÅ¸ÀÏ ÄÚµå ¶Ç´Â µ¥ÀÌÅͺ£À̽º¸¦ ORM¿¡ Àû¿ë ÇÒ ÇÊ¿ä°¡ ¾ø½À´Ï´Ù. exaustive ormÀº ¼ø¼öÇÑ SQLÀÔ´Ï´Ù. ±â´É¿¡ ´ëÇؼ­´Â ¹«¾ùÀԴϱî? ¾î¸Ó´Ï ¸ðµâÀº ´Ù¸¥ »óȲÀ» ó¸® ÇÒ ¼öÀÖ´Â ¼ö¾÷ ¼¼Æ®¸¦ Á¦°øÇÕ´Ï´Ù. ƯÈ÷, ÇϳªÀÇ Å¬·¡½º°¡ÀÖ´Â Å×À̺íÀ» ³ªÅ¸³¾ ¼ö ÀÖ½À´Ï´Ù. Å×À̺íÀ» Ŭ·¡½º¿¡ ¹ÙÀεùÇÏ´Â °ÍÀº ¾î¸Ó´Ï ¾ÆÆ®ÀÇ ½ÃÀÛÀÔ´Ï´Ù. ½ÇÁ¦·Î Å×ÀÌºí °ü°è¸¦ ¾Ë°í ÀÖ½À´Ï´Ù. ¾ÆÀ̵é°ú °ü°è°¡ °­·ÂÇÏ°í ½±°í ½±½À´Ï´Ù. ¿Ü·¡ Å°¿Í °ü°è Á¤º¸´Â ÇÊ¿äÇÏÁö ¾Ê½À´Ï´Ù. ¾î¸Ó´Ï´Â Á¤È®ÇÑ °ªÀ¸·Î ±â·ÏÀ» ä¿ï ¼ö ÀÖ°í Àڳฦ »ðÀÔÇÏ´Â µ¥ »ç¿ëµÇ´Â ¹æ¹ýÀÔ´Ï´Ù. °ü°è´Â ÀÚµ¿À¸·Î »ý¼ºµÇ°í ÀÚü ÀûÀÀÀÌ ÀÖ½À´Ï´Ù. ¾î¸Ó´Ï Ŭ·¡½º´Â »ç¿ëÀÚ°¡ ¼±¾ð ÇÒ ¼ö ÀÖ½À´Ï´Ù. ÀϺΠ¾î¸Ó´Ï Ŭ·¡½º¿¡¼­ »ó¼ÓÇϱ⿡ ÃæºÐÇÕ´Ï´Ù. ±×·¡¼­ Ŭ·¡½º È®ÀåÀº ¸Å¿ì ½±°Ô Äڵ尡 ½±½À´Ï´Ù. Æ®¸®°Å°¡ ±â´ÉÀÌ ÀÖÀ¸¹Ç·Î ´Ù¸¥ È®ÀåÀÌ ÀÌ¹Ì Á¦°øµÇÁö¸¸ ´Ù¸¥ Ç÷¯±×¸¦ ÀÛ¼ºÇÏ´Â °ÍÀº °£´ÜÇÏ°í Áï°¢ÀûÀÔ´Ï´Ù. µ¥ÀÌÅͺ£À̽º ¿¬°áÀº ¸Å¿ì Æí¾ÈÇÕ´Ï´Ù. ±¸¼º ÆÄÀÏ¿¡ ÀÚ°Ý Áõ¸íÀ» ÁöÁ¤ÇؾßÇÕ´Ï´Ù. ±×·± ´ÙÀ½ ¿¬°áÀº Åõ¸íÇÕ´Ï´Ù. Gother´Â ¿¬°á Ç®À» ³ª»ç»ê ȯ°æ¿¡¼­ »ç¿ëµË´Ï´Ù. µ¥ÀÌÅͺ£À̽º Æ®·£Àè¼ÇÀº ƯÁ¤ ¹æ½ÄÀ¸·Î ±¸ÇöµË´Ï´Ù. Áßø µÈ Æ®·£Àè¼ÇÀ» È£Ãâ ÇÒ ¼ö ÀÖÀ¸¹Ç·Î Ä¿¹Ô ¶Ç´Â ·Ñ¹é ¹®¿¡ Áßø µÈ È£Ãâ¿¡ ´ëÇØ °ÆÁ¤ÇÒ ÇÊ¿ä°¡ ¾ø½À´Ï´Ù. À̸¦ ÅëÇØ ´Ù¸¥ ·¹º§¿¡¼­ ¼öÁ¦ ·£ ·±Æ®¸¦ Çã¿ëÇÏ°í ¹«½Ç½É½º·´°Ô ÀÏÄ¡ÇÏÁö ¾Ê½À´Ï´Ù. ±âŸ´Â Ç¥ÁØ Ãâ·Â, ·Î±× ÆÄÀÏ (ȸÀü ±â´É Æ÷ÇÔ), syslog ¹× SMTP¸¦ Áö¿øÇÏ´Â ·Î°Å : ½ºÇÇÄ¿°¡ ÀÖ½À´Ï´Ù. ¾î¸Ó´Ï°¡ ´À¸° °è»ê ¸ðµ¨À» °¡Áö°í ÀÖ´ÂÁö ±Ã±ÝÇÑ °æ¿ì, ´ë´äÀº NOÀÔ´Ï´Ù. ¾î¸Ó´Ï Áö½ÄÀº (¾î¸Ó´Ï µµ±¸¿¡ ÀÇÇØ) ÇÑ ¹ø ¸¸µé¾îÁö°í µÎ ÆÄÀÏ¿¡ ÀúÀåµË´Ï´Ù. ¾î¸Ó´Ï´Â FastÀÔ´Ï´Ù.ÀÌ ¸±¸®½ºÀÇ »õ·Î¿î ±â´É : ¡¤ mothermapper -d ¿É¼ÇÀº º¹ÀâÇÑ PostgreSQL ¹æ½Ä¿¡¼­µµ ÀÛµ¿ÇÕ´Ï´Ù.


¾î¸Ó´Ï orm. °ü·Ã ¼ÒÇÁÆ®¿þ¾î

PostgreSQL Å×ÀÌºí ·Î±×

PostgreSQL Å×ÀÌºí ·Î±×¿¡´Â PostgreSQL Å×ÀÌºí »ðÀÔ, ¾÷µ¥ÀÌÆ® ¹× »èÁ¦¸¦ ´Ù¸¥ Å×À̺í·Î ±â·Ï ÇÒ ¼öÀÖ´Â ±â´ÉÀÌ µé¾î ÀÖ½À´Ï´Ù. ...

305

´Ù¿î·Îµå